Detectives Seek Public’s Help in Solving 1989 Cold Case

Franconia Police District – It has been 30 years since 5-year-old Melissa Brannen was abducted from the Lorton area of Fairfax County. Detectives from our Major Crimes Bureau Cold Case Squad are seeking the public’s help to locate Melissa and bring resolution to her family as she was never found. Update: Arrest Made Related to Construction Site Fatality

McLean Police District – The owner of Digges Development Corporation is facing charges related to the July 23 construction site death of 16-year-old employee, Spencer Lunde.
